Amateurish at best
mstheroff18 February 2000
I just finished watching "Game of Pleasure," and I couldn't be more disappointed, to be quite honest. I truly wanted to like this film; but for all my good intentions, I just can't. How a film could possibly be so bad--when is stars the incredible Tammy Parks and the ever-enthralling Jennifer Huss (two of the only good things this dreck offers)--is beyond my comprehension. Hip (circa 1965) camera angles (all handheld, apparently) and sub-par video quality (not unlike my uncle Stanley's vacation footage [why is it always dark indoors?]) serve to distract the viewer--thankfully-- from the hi-tech Scooby Doo plot. But don't get me wrong: "GoP" is honestly incredible at times...it's incredible they actually had a crew (since it seems less thought out than a highschool production of "You Can't Take It with You"), it's incredible they had a cast (since, apparently, they couldn't find ACTORS), and incredible that it ever got made at all (without bare breasts [and they were few...don't let them fool you by suggesting it's at all racy], it wouldn't have made a dime). I must admit I've learned a lesson or two from this film, though: 1) anyone can make a film, and 2) Fred Olen Ray is a freaking Orson Welles compared to GoP's helmsman, Dale Frantz. I'm sorry for the bile in this review; however, this film was so bad, it hurt...I just wanted to hurt it back.
